Output d68c60d3faa503ee0fc47a606ee821733d45793adb84579c1c86afa97844a880:0

value
29301620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 585cc166636296d4172245ebff53980649aace4c OP_EQUAL
address
39kEWBqv66ZKWkyWULF6mtXrDYmYnVykLa
transaction
d68c60d3faa503ee0fc47a606ee821733d45793adb84579c1c86afa97844a880
spent
true